Definition of Constant Pain
Thorough pain, also known as chronic pain, is defined as persistent discomfort that lasts for an extended period, typically longer than three to six months, and often continues despite ongoing treatment or intervention. This type of pain is distinct in its persistence and resistance to conventional therapeutic approaches, necessitating a more detailed understanding of underlying mechanisms.
One critical aspect of chronic pain involves alterations in pain thresholds. Individuals with chronic pain often exhibit a lowered pain threshold, meaning they experience pain more intensely and from stimuli that might not provoke pain in others. This phenomenon is frequently attributed to changes in sensory processing within the central nervous system. Specifically, chronic pain sufferers often show heightened sensitivity to sensory inputs—a state known as central sensitization.
Sensory processing abnormalities in chronic pain are not limited to heightened sensitivity alone; they also encompass dysfunctional pain modulation systems. The normal inhibitory pathways that typically dampen pain signals may become impaired, exacerbating the pain experience. Evidence suggests that chronic pain involves complex interactions between peripheral nociceptive signals and central neural circuits, highlighting the need for thorough, multifaceted treatment strategies. Understanding these intricate dynamics is essential for effectively managing and alleviating chronic pain conditions.
Definition of Intermittent Pain
Intermittent pain, characterized by episodes of discomfort that occur sporadically, contrasts with continuous pain by presenting in a cyclical or unpredictable manner. This type of pain is defined by its pain fluctuation, where the intensity and occurrence of pain can vary greatly over time. Unlike constant pain, which is persistent and unremitting, intermittent pain manifests as periods of episodic discomfort interspersed with intervals of little to no pain.
Clinically, intermittent pain can be challenging to diagnose and manage due to its unpredictable nature. Patients may experience pain-free intervals that can last minutes, hours, or even days before the next episode occurs. This variability in pain presentation often requires a thorough assessment to understand the underlying mechanisms and potential triggers. Factors such as physical activity, stress, and specific medical conditions can contribute to these pain fluctuations.
Understanding the patterns of intermittent pain is vital for developing effective treatment strategies. Pain management approaches may include pharmacological interventions, physical therapy, and behavioral strategies aimed at reducing the frequency and intensity of pain episodes. Accurate documentation and patient-reported outcomes are essential in tailoring individualized treatment plans that address the unique characteristics of intermittent pain.

Chronic Health Conditions
Chronic health conditions such as arthritis, neuropathy, and fibromyalgia are primary contributors to persistent pain experienced by many patients. These conditions often lead to unrelenting discomfort that greatly impacts daily activities and quality of life. Arthritis, characterized by joint inflammation, is prevalent in older adults and can result in severe, continuous pain. Neuropathy, often a complication of diabetes, leads to nerve damage and chronic pain, particularly in the extremities. Fibromyalgia, a disorder marked by widespread musculoskeletal pain, affects the pain processing pathways in the brain, causing persistent pain.

Persistent Injury Effects
Persistent injuries, such as those resulting from car accidents, sports-related trauma, or repetitive strain, often lead to long-term pain that greatly impairs an individual’s functional capacity and quality of life. These injuries frequently cause long term inflammation, which is a key contributor to chronic pain. Prolonged inflammation can result in a continuous cycle of tissue damage and repair, causing persistent pain signals and hypersensitivity in the affected area.
Nerve damage is another significant factor in the persistence of pain following an injury. When nerves are damaged, they can become dysfunctional, leading to abnormal pain signaling. Neuropathic pain, characterized by burning, tingling, or shooting sensations, is a common outcome of nerve damage. This type of pain is often resistant to conventional analgesics, making it particularly challenging to manage.
Furthermore, persistent injuries may also lead to secondary complications such as muscle atrophy, joint stiffness, and psychological distress, including anxiety and depression. These factors collectively contribute to the persistence of pain and hinder the recovery process. Effective management of persistent injury effects requires a multidisciplinary approach, incorporating pharmacological treatments, physical therapy, and psychological support to address the complex interplay of factors contributing to long-term pain.
Common Causes of Intermittent Pain
Intermittent pain often arises from conditions such as muscle spasms, nerve compression, or inflammatory processes that fluctuate in intensity. These episodes of pain can be unpredictable and vary in severity, complicating diagnosis and management. Changes in diet can be a significant contributor; for instance, high intake of inflammatory foods such as processed sugars and trans fats may exacerbate conditions like gout or irritable bowel syndrome (IBS), leading to episodic pain. Similarly, fluctuations in sleep patterns can affect pain perception. Insufficient or poor-quality sleep has been documented to lower pain thresholds and exacerbate the symptoms of conditions such as fibromyalgia and migraine headaches.
Muscle spasms, often resulting from overuse or injury, can cause sudden, sharp pain that comes and goes. Nerve compression, as seen in conditions like sciatica or carpal tunnel syndrome, leads to intermittent shooting or burning pain that follows the path of the affected nerve. Additionally, inflammatory processes such as those found in rheumatoid arthritis or Crohn’s disease can lead to periodic flare-ups of pain as the body cycles through phases of remission and exacerbation.
Understanding the common causes of intermittent pain is essential for implementing effective treatment strategies and improving patient quality of life.

Common Pain Locations
Understanding the common pain locations associated with constant pain is imperative for accurate diagnosis and effective treatment planning. Among the most prevalent sites of constant pain are the back and shoulders, each presenting unique clinical challenges and requiring tailored therapeutic approaches.
Back pain, particularly chronic lower back pain, is frequently encountered in clinical practice. It is often attributed to degenerative disc disease, spinal stenosis, or muscular strain. Persistent back pain can severely impact daily functioning and quality of life, necessitating thorough diagnostic imaging and multi-modal treatment strategies, including physical therapy, pharmacologic interventions, and sometimes surgical options.
Similarly, shoulder ache is another prevalent symptom of constant pain, commonly originating from conditions such as rotator cuff tendinopathy, adhesive capsulitis, or osteoarthritis. Chronic shoulder pain can lead to significant functional impairment, limiting the range of motion and strength. Accurate clinical assessment, including physical examination and imaging studies, is essential to identify the underlying cause and to devise an effective management plan. Treatment may involve a combination of physical therapy, corticosteroid injections, and in refractory cases, surgical intervention.
Symptoms of Intermittent Pain
Intermittent pain is characterized by episodes of discomfort that occur sporadically and can vary in intensity and duration. This type of pain often presents with a sudden onset, where individuals experience acute bouts of pain that may be unpredictable in nature. The pain frequency can range from occasional to frequent, with intervals of relief that can last from minutes to hours or even days.
Clinically, intermittent pain is often described by patients as sharp, stabbing, or throbbing, differentiated from the dull, persistent pain associated with chronic conditions. The episodic nature of this pain can greatly impact an individual’s quality of life, as the unpredictable flare-ups can interfere with daily activities and overall well-being.
Symptoms often include localized discomfort that may radiate to adjacent areas, accompanied by signs such as swelling, redness, or tenderness, depending on the underlying etiology. For instance, intermittent claudication, resulting from peripheral arterial disease, typically manifests as pain during physical exertion that subsides with rest. Similarly, conditions like migraines or cluster headaches present with severe, episodic pain that can be debilitating.
Understanding the patterns and triggers of intermittent pain is essential for effective management and treatment, requiring a tailored approach that addresses both the frequency and intensity of these painful episodes.
Diagnosis Techniques
Thorough diagnosis of pain, whether constant or intermittent, requires a detailed assessment involving patient history, physical examination, and appropriate diagnostic testing. Patient history should capture the onset, duration, intensity, and quality of pain, alongside any exacerbating or alleviating factors. A thorough physical examination helps identify specific anatomical sources and functional limitations.
Imaging techniques are pivotal in diagnosing underlying causes of pain. X-rays are often used to evaluate bone integrity, while MRI and CT scans provide detailed images of soft tissues, including muscles, ligaments, and intervertebral discs. Ultrasound imaging can also be useful for evaluating soft tissue abnormalities and guiding interventions.
In addition to imaging techniques, various diagnostic tests play important roles. Blood tests can identify inflammatory markers or infections that might contribute to pain. Electromyography (EMG) and nerve conduction studies (NCS) are essential for diagnosing neuropathic pain by evaluating electrical activity in muscles and nerves. Additionally, diagnostic injections, such as nerve blocks or joint injections, can help localize pain sources and assess treatment efficacy.
Ultimately, an evidence-based, multidisciplinary approach that incorporates these diagnostic tools ensures accurate identification and appropriate management of pain, whether constant or intermittent.

Medication Management Strategies
Effective medication management strategies for constant pain necessitate a thorough understanding of both pharmacologic options and individual patient needs. Central to this approach is the utilization of a multifaceted regimen that may include non-opioid analgesics such as NSAIDs and acetaminophen, and, when necessary, adjuvant medications like anticonvulsants and antidepressants. In certain cases, opioid therapy might be considered, although this requires careful monitoring to mitigate risks of dependency.
Incorporating alternative therapies can also be beneficial. For instance, the integration of acupuncture, mindfulness, and biofeedback into pain management plans may enhance overall efficacy and reduce reliance on medication. Pain journaling is another critical component; it facilitates a detailed understanding of the patient’s pain patterns, triggers, and responses to various treatments. This practice allows for more personalized and responsive medication adjustments, ultimately contributing to better pain control.
Regular follow-ups are essential to assess the effectiveness of the treatment plan and make necessary modifications. The goal is to not only alleviate pain but also to improve the patient’s functional capacity and quality of life. An evidence-based, patient-centric approach ensures that therapeutic interventions are both effective and sustainable.
Physical Therapy Benefits
Physical therapy offers significant benefits for individuals experiencing constant pain, including improved mobility, reduced pain intensity, and enhanced overall function. The strategic application of physical therapy modalities can greatly contribute to pain relief and improved quality of life. One of the primary mechanisms through which physical therapy achieves these outcomes is through tailored exercise programs. Exercise benefits are multifaceted; they not only enhance muscle strength and endurance but also promote flexibility and joint stability, which are critical for minimizing pain.
Evidence-based practices in physical therapy emphasize the importance of individualized exercise regimens. These regimens are designed to address specific pain etiologies and patient functional limitations. For instance, aerobic exercises have been shown to increase endorphin levels, thereby providing natural pain relief. Additionally, strength-training exercises help in reducing the strain on affected areas by evenly distributing mechanical loads across musculoskeletal structures.
Manual therapy techniques, including mobilization and manipulation, further enhance the pain relief process by improving tissue extensibility and reducing muscle tension. Furthermore, education on body mechanics and posture correction forms an integral part of physical therapy, ensuring sustained pain management and prevention of further exacerbation. Therefore, physical therapy serves as a cornerstone in the comprehensive management of constant pain.

Treatment Options for Intermittent Pain
Managing intermittent pain requires a vital approach that may include pharmacological interventions, physical therapies, and lifestyle modifications tailored to the individual’s specific condition. Pharmacological treatments often serve as the first line of defense and may involve nonsteroidal anti-inflammatory drugs (NSAIDs), acetaminophen, or opioid analgesics, depending on the pain’s severity and underlying cause. Adjunctive medications, such as anticonvulsants and antidepressants, can also be beneficial in neuropathic pain management.
Physical therapy plays an essential role in mitigating intermittent pain by improving strength, flexibility, and function. Techniques such as manual therapy, therapeutic exercises, and modalities like ultrasound or electrical stimulation can notably reduce pain episodes. Additionally, lifestyle modifications, including regular exercise, weight management, and ergonomic adjustments, can help minimize triggers and improve overall pain thresholds.
Alternative therapies, such as acupuncture, chiropractic care, and massage therapy, offer complementary benefits and can be integrated into a holistic pain management plan. These all-encompassing approaches often emphasize the mind-body connection, promoting relaxation and reducing stress, which can exacerbate pain. Evidence-based practice supports the inclusion of these modalities when appropriately tailored to the patient’s specific needs, ensuring a personalized and effective treatment regimen.
Psychological Impact
The psychological impact of pain, whether constant or intermittent, greatly influences a patient’s overall well-being and can exacerbate the perception of pain intensity. Research indicates that chronic pain can lead to significant emotional toll, manifesting as increased levels of depression and anxiety. Patients experiencing constant pain often report higher anxiety levels due to the relentless nature of their symptoms, which can lead to a pivotal cycle where anxiety further enhances pain perception.
Intermittent pain, while not as persistent, can still have serious psychological repercussions. The unpredictability of pain episodes can cause heightened anxiety levels, as individuals may constantly anticipate the next onset of pain. This unpredictability can also lead to frustration and feelings of helplessness, further contributing to the emotional toll.
Moreover, both constant and intermittent pain can disrupt sleep patterns and daily activities, adding to the psychological burden. The cumulative effect of these disruptions can lead to a diminished quality of life and impaired social functioning. Understanding the psychological impact is vital for healthcare providers as it underscores the need for holistic pain management strategies that address both the physical and emotional dimensions of pain.
